Christ’s Church at Virginia Tech campus ministry

is a non-denominational Christian community of students who:

--believe Jesus is the Christ, the Son of the living God

--believe the Bible is the infallible Word of the one and only true God, and therefore embrace it as our first & final authority for faith & practice as it contains all the truth needed for salvation and living in Christ. (2 Timothy 3:16, Hebrews 4:12)

--strive to put our faith in action, to keep growing in our knowledge and love for God, and to transform our world by living as Jesus lived. (James 2:14-26, Colossians 1:9-12, Romans 12:1-2)

What Next?

Sometimes we get so caught up in the busyness of this life -- working hard to get good grades, trying to find time to exercise to take good care of our bodies, looking for a job, and all kinds of stuff -- sometimes we really don't stop to think about how soon this is all going to be over for us, and then what? What is going to happen to us after this life?

We are going to spend a whole lot more time in the next life than we spend in this one, but what we do in this life determines what happens to us in the next life, so if we are smart, we will make time to think about the next life, and make plans accordingly. We might find that we need to make some changes in our order of priorities in this life.
